A real dud of a Troma release
25 March 2017
Warning: Spoilers
FORTRESS OF AMERIKKKA is a rural American action thriller that's even less entertaining than the usual fare released by Troma; it lacks the kind of campy, fun nature of something otherwise awful such as A NYMPHOID BARBARIAN IN DINOSAUR HELL. The story involves some rural gung-ho antics as lawless mercenaries roam a national park and a rugged hero goes up against them.

The first thing to say about this film is that it's way too dark. The night-time scenes are poorly-lit, making it hard to see what's going on, and they take up the majority of the running time. The acting is of the usual pitiful standard with wooden performances all round. The quality of the film is generally poor and the only exploitation comes from some topless nudity. Even the action scenes, which should be the highlight of a film like this, are badly staged and inept. It's a real dud.
